Friday, January 29, 2010. In creating your picture, you want to be able to control the focus of your objects. For instance, when you are taking a portrait, you want to focus of the face of the person and not be distracted by the background. A close up of a flower is nice when the background is blurred, so as not to distract from the detail of the flower. Taken with aperture f4.5 with a wide angle lens. When taking a landscape shot you want your background in sharp focus, as in the following picture:.

Saturday, January 16, 2010. Lesson done on a Mac, with Photoshop CS4. Click on samples to get larger view. For non-destructive editing, hit apple key/j. This will create a layer copy of your original photo. All your editing will be done on the copy. If you edit the original, you will stress the pixels. 1Crop you photo how you would like it. 2 Adjust the levels. Click on Image, Adjustments, Levels. Or use the shortcut (apple key/L). I adjusted the saturation slightly to 17. Click on OK or hit Enter.
